THE Football Association of Zambia (FAZ) has named Aguila Stars coach Brian Kunsanama as Head Coach of the Zambia Under-15 Boys National Team, as the country prepares for the inaugural FIFA U-15 World Cup and Festival 2026. Kunsanama will take charge of a freshly assembled technical team that will waste no time in beginning preparations for the global youth tournament, set to take place in Baku, Azerbaijan, from October 22-31, 2026. FAZ General Secretary Charles Chakatazya confirmed that Kunsanama’s backroom staff will include Lawrence Lubinda, Josephat Nkhoma, Brian Lubaba, and Joyford Mambe as assistants.
